Architecture is the 124th most popular major in the country with 4,967 degrees awarded in 2019-2020.

Across the Middle Atlantic region, there were 645 architecture gra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the doctor’s degree level specifically, there were 16 architecture graduates with average earnings and debt of $73,944 and $116,843 respectively.

Top 4 Best Value Doctor’s Degree Colleges for Architecture (Income Over $110k) in the Middle Atlantic Region

#1

Princeton University

Princeton, New Jersey
#2 in overall quality

Out of the 4 schools in the Best Vallue architecture Schools for a Doctorate in the Middle Atlantic Region For Those Making Over $110k that were part of this year’s ranking, Princeton University landed the #1 spot on the list. This medium-sized school is located in Princeton, New Jersey, and it awarded 4 doctorate’s architecture degrees in 2019-2020.

Princeton also made our “Best Architecture Doctor’s Degree Schools in the Middle Atlantic Region” list, coming in at #2. Although you might pay more or less depending on your area of study, average graduate tuition and fees at Princeton University are $56,470.

University of Pennsylvania

Philadelphia, Pennsylvania
#3 in overall quality

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end University of Pennsylvania. The school came in at #3 for the Best Vallue architecture Schools for a Doctorate in the Middle Atlantic Region For Those Making Over $110k. University of Pennsylvania is a large school located in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ania that handed out 2 doctorate’s architecture degrees in 2019-2020.

UPenn also made our “Best Architecture Doctor’s Degree Schools in the Middle Atlantic Region” list, coming in at #3. Average graduate tuition and fees at UPenn are $41,760,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.

#4

Carnegie Mellon University

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ania
#4 in overall quality

Out of the 4 schools in the Best Vallue architecture Schools for a Doctorate in the Middle Atlantic Region For Those Making Over $110k that were part of this year’s ranking, Carnegie Mellon University landed the #4 spot on the list. This fairly large school is located in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, and it awarded 2 doctorate’s architecture degrees in 2019-2020.

Carnegie Mellon did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#4 on our “Best Architecture Doctor’s Degree Schools in the Middle Atlantic Region” list. Average graduate tuition and fees at Carnegie Mellon are $47,326,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.
